The first step in your quest is to clearly define what you need. A ‘deep clean’ is vastly different from a routine ‘maintenance clean.’ Are you looking for a one-time, thorough cleaning to reset your space after a renovation or before a special event? Or are you seeking a recurring service, such as weekly, bi-weekly, or monthly, to maintain a baseline of cleanliness? Being specific about your requirements will help you communicate effectively with potential services and get accurate quotes. Consider the specific areas of your home that need attention. Do you need detailed kitchen and bathroom cleaning, or is your primary focus on general tidying and floor care? Some services offer specialized packages, while others provide à la carte options, allowing you to customize the cleaning plan.

Once you have a clear idea of your needs, the research phase begins. Start by asking for recommendations from friends, family, and neighbors. Personal referrals are often the most reliable source of information. Online platforms like Google, Yelp, and Angi (formerly Angie’s List) are also invaluable resources. Look for companies with a substantial number of positive reviews and pay attention to how they respond to both positive and negative feedback. This can reveal a lot about their customer service ethos. When you have a shortlist of potential candidates, it’s time to dig deeper. Verifying credentials is a non-negotiable step. The best house cleaning service will be fully insured and bonded. This protects you from liability in case of accidental damage to your property or if a cleaner is injured on the job. Don’t hesitate to ask for proof of insurance.

Another critical factor is the screening process for employees. Reputable companies conduct thorough background checks on their staff. Knowing that the people entering your home have been vetted provides immense peace of mind. You should also inquire about their training procedures. Well-trained cleaners will use efficient, safe, and effective methods, ensuring a high-quality result every time. The next crucial step is to obtain detailed estimates. Most reputable companies will offer to provide a free, in-home estimate. This is far superior to a quote given over the phone, as it allows the service provider to assess the actual size of your home, the current level of cleanliness, and any specific challenges or requests you may have. During the estimate, be prepared to discuss the following key points.

  • Scope of Work: Get a detailed list of what is included in the standard cleaning. Does it cover interior window sills, baseboards, light dusting of fixtures, and inside microwaves? Clarity prevents misunderstandings later.
  • Supplies and Equipment: Determine whether you are expected to provide cleaning supplies and equipment (vacuum, mops, etc.) or if the company brings their own. Most professional services bring their own, often using commercial-grade, eco-friendly products.
  • Pricing Structure: Understand how pricing is calculated. Is it a flat rate per cleaning, an hourly rate, or based on the square footage of your home? A flat rate for recurring cleaning is often the most transparent and predictable option.
  • Scheduling and Flexibility: Discuss their scheduling system. How far in advance do you need to book? What is their policy if you need to reschedule?
  • Cancellation Policy: Understand the terms for canceling the service, whether for a single appointment or the entire contract.

After you have gathered estimates and information, compare them carefully. The cheapest option is rarely the best house cleaning service. Instead, look for the best value, which combines fair pricing with excellent reputation, strong credentials, and a clear, comprehensive service agreement. This agreement, or contract, is your safeguard. It should outline everything discussed: the frequency of cleaning, the specific tasks to be performed, the total cost, the payment method and schedule, and the company’s guarantees. A satisfaction guarantee is a hallmark of a top-tier service. This means that if you are not happy with a specific cleaning, they will return to address your concerns at no extra charge.

Once you have selected a service, the relationship begins. Clear communication is key to a successful long-term partnership. Before the first cleaning, do a quick walk-through with the team leader to point out any areas of particular concern or specific instructions (e.g., certain surfaces that require special care). It is also wise to secure any valuables, important documents, or fragile items. While you should be able to trust the professionals you hire, taking precautions is always prudent. After the first few cleanings, provide feedback. Let the company know what they are doing well and if there are any areas that need more attention. A good service will appreciate this feedback and use it to tailor their work to your preferences.

Finally, it’s important to recognize the signs of a subpar service. High employee turnover can lead to inconsistent quality. If you constantly have new cleaners in your home who are unfamiliar with your specific requests, it may be time to look elsewhere. Other red flags include unexplained price increases, missed appointments without proper communication, and a lack of responsiveness to your feedback or concerns.
